Understanding the Critical Role of Sealing Components in Top Drive Systems

Top drive systems represent sophisticated mechanical assemblies that require precise coordination between multiple components operating under extreme conditions. Within these systems, the S05-1008-010 Seal performs multiple essential functions that directly impact equipment performance and longevity. The primary sealing function prevents hydraulic fluid and lubricating oil from escaping the closed-loop system, which maintains proper pressure levels necessary for optimal performance. Without effective sealing, drilling operations experience reduced hydraulic efficiency, increased fluid consumption, and potential system failures that result in costly downtime. Beyond preventing outward leakage, these seals create protective barriers that prevent drilling mud, abrasive particles, water, and other contaminants from infiltrating precision-machined components within the top drive assembly. The contamination protection provided by quality seals cannot be overstated, as even microscopic particles can cause accelerated wear on bearings, gears, and hydraulic cylinders. Furthermore, by maintaining proper oil levels and preventing leakage, these seals ensure continuous lubrication reaches all moving parts, reducing friction coefficients and dissipating heat generated during high-speed rotation. This combination of sealing, protection, and lubrication support creates an environment where mechanical components operate within design parameters, substantially extending service intervals and overall equipment lifespan.

Installation Best Practices and Maintenance Strategies for Maximum Seal Life

Achieving maximum equipment lifespan from the S05-1008-010 Seal requires proper installation techniques and systematic maintenance approaches beyond simply selecting quality components. Improper installation represents a leading cause of premature seal failure, with common mistakes including incorrect orientation, inadequate surface preparation, contamination during installation, and use of improper tools that damage seal lips or sealing surfaces. Successful seal installation begins with thorough cleaning of mating surfaces to remove old seal material residue, corrosion, scratches, and contaminants that prevent proper sealing contact. Technicians should inspect shaft surfaces for grooves, pitting, or roughness that could damage new seals during installation or operation, addressing any defects through polishing or component replacement before proceeding. During installation, seals must be carefully aligned and pressed squarely into position using appropriate installation tools rather than hammers or improvised devices that risk cocking seals at angles or damaging critical sealing lips. Applying thin coatings of compatible lubricant to seal lips facilitates initial startup and prevents damage from dry running during the critical first rotations before system lubrication establishes full fluid film. Beyond installation, maintenance programs should incorporate regular seal inspection during scheduled service intervals, examining for leakage evidence, unusual wear patterns, and signs of contamination that indicate potential problems before complete failure occurs. Monitoring fluid levels and quality provides early warning of seal degradation, as unexplained fluid consumption or contamination suggests compromised sealing effectiveness requiring investigation. For operations seeking to maximize equipment lifespan, implementing comprehensive seal management programs that combine quality component selection, proper installation procedures, and proactive maintenance delivers substantially better results than reactive approaches addressing failures after they occur.
